本文目录导读:
在当今电商市场中,拼多多作为一家新兴的电商平台,以其低价、拼团等特色吸引了大量用户,随着用户量的不断增长,拼多多的业务系统面临着越来越大的压力,为了提高用户体验,降低运营成本,拼多多需要对业务自助下单系统进行评测与优化,本文将从系统架构、性能、安全等方面对拼多多业务自助下单系统进行全面评测,并提出相应的优化建议。
系统架构评测
1、1 系统层次结构
拼多多业务自助下单系统主要包括以下几个层次:前端展示层、后端服务层、数据库存储层,前端展示层主要负责与用户交互,提供用户界面;后端服务层主要负责处理业务逻辑,如商品推荐、订单生成等;数据库存储层主要负责数据的存储和管理。
1、2 技术选型
在系统架构设计阶段,拼多多采用了微服务架构,将各个功能模块拆分成独立的服务,以便于开发、部署和维护,为了提高系统的可扩展性和可用性,拼多多采用了分布式缓存、负载均衡等技术。
性能评测
2、1 响应时间评测
通过对拼多多业务自助下单系统的响应时间进行测试,发现在高峰期(如双十一、618等大型促销活动期间),系统的响应时间明显较长,影响了用户的购物体验,这可能是由于服务器压力过大、网络拥堵等原因导致的。
2、2 并发量评测
通过对拼多多业务自助下单系统的并发量进行测试,发现在一定程度上,系统的并发能力是可以满足用户需求的,随着用户量的不断增长,系统在高并发场景下的稳定性和性能表现有待进一步提高。
安全评测
3、1 数据安全评测
通过对拼多多业务自助下单系统的数据安全进行测试,发现系统在数据加密、访问控制等方面存在一定的安全隐患,部分敏感数据(如用户密码)未进行加密存储,容易被黑客窃取;部分接口未设置访问权限控制,容易被恶意攻击者利用。
3、2 系统安全评测
通过对拼多多业务自助下单系统的系统安全进行测试,发现系统在防火墙配置、漏洞扫描等方面存在一定的安全隐患,部分服务器未安装防火墙软件,容易受到外部攻击;部分服务器存在已知的安全漏洞,容易被黑客利用。
优化建议
4、1 架构优化
针对系统架构方面的问题,建议拼多多采用微服务架构的优势,将各个功能模块拆分成独立的服务,以便于开发、部署和维护,可以采用容器化技术(如Docker、Kubernetes等),提高系统的可扩展性和可用性。
4、2 性能优化
针对性能方面的问题,建议拼多多采取以下措施:增加服务器资源投入,提高服务器的处理能力;采用缓存技术(如Redis、Memcached等),减少数据库的访问压力;采用负载均衡技术(如Nginx、HAProxy等),提高系统的吞吐量。
4、3 安全优化
针对安全方面的问题,建议拼多多采取以下措施:加强对敏感数据的保护,如对用户密码进行加密存储;设置访问权限控制,如对部分接口进行权限控制;定期进行安全审计,及时发现并修复系统中的安全漏洞;加强安全培训,提高员工的安全意识。